3000RK Microwave Cubby Hole

This is for all of the 3000RK Owners who have a unit built before July 2007.
My unit doesn't have that nice little cubby hole above the microwave. I asked the dealer if there was anything behind the piece of paneling before I took it out and he said no. I took the panel out yesterday. The sides and top have the same paneling but the back wall of the hole has no paneling. The piece I took out of the front is not wide enough to cover the wall. I now need to find more of the oak panel to put on the back wall. I am not worried about the cubby hole bottom(shelf bottom) because no one can see it but I have to find some more of that paneling for the back wall.

Has anyone found this in a store of will I have to order it from the dealer? I am also looking for the little decorative trim which goes on the front of the shelf.

We have a 300rk and i know what you are talking about .. the ladder molding you can get at lowes or home depot.. the rear panel is so far back as you could get a 2' x 4' piece of fir or birch plywood and stain it to match and then use spray poly clear over the stain .. i don't think you need the ladder rail but it is avalble .. other wise try any bigger cabinet shop that sells prebuilt cabinets.. if all else fails i have 40' of it but its in wisconsin and i won't get there till july at best but its a good idea to open it up.. did you build the spice cabinet next to the freg yet and also if you want to split the cabinets into 3 openings to add 1 shelf that is easy as i have done that over the sink ,, also all the cabinets over the table and couch i added a center shelf , pm me and i can tell you how to do all of it john

I went to the dealer today and ordered the "ladder molding" from them. The finish is called "Honey Oak" for anyone with a 07 3000RK. I drew the line at the paneling though. They wanted $60 for the paneling(4x10), over $50 to crate the panel plus an undetermined amount for shipping. I told him to forget it. I was standing right there by his computer so I could see his price list. The paneling only cost the dealer $19.95 per sheet. These guys are making a killing off us.
I will find a piece of paneling and some stain at home depot for about $10 and call it good. I just hope it doesn't take 2 months to get the ladder molding I just shelled out $60.00 for at the dealer today.
